Course: Certificate in Community Health Worker
Duration: 12 Months
Institute: Kalpana Chawla Institute of Premedical Science
About the Course:
Our Certificate in Community Health Worker is a 1-year program designed to equip students with the necessary skills to work in community healthcare. The course focuses on primary healthcare services, health education, disease prevention, and promoting health within communities. Students will learn how to support healthcare delivery in rural and urban settings, educate communities on healthy practices, and assist in the management of common health conditions. This program prepares students to work as community health workers in clinics, NGOs, and public health initiatives.
Eligibility: 10+2 (Any Stream or Equivalent)
